Compare access models
User CAL or Device CAL?
| Question | User CAL | Device CAL |
|---|---|---|
| What is licensed? | One named user | One specific device |
| Who can connect? | The licensed user from supported devices | Any user from the licensed device |
| Best fit | Mobile, remote or hybrid staff | Shared PCs, kiosks, labs and shift work |
| Workgroup deployment | Not appropriate for Per User mode | Required option for workgroup RDS licensing |
| Tracking | Associated with users in Active Directory | Issued and tracked per device by the licence server |
Choose Device CALs when multiple people share a smaller number of fixed computers. Choose User CALs when the same people regularly use several devices.
Version check
RDS Session Host compatibility
Do not confuse the Session Host version with the RDS licence-server version. Microsoft permits a 2019 RDS CAL pack to be installed on a licence server running Windows Server 2019, 2022 or 2025, but not on a Windows Server 2016 licence server.

Plan beyond the purchase
Windows Server 2019 lifecycle
Microsoft ended mainstream support on 10 January 2024. Extended support is scheduled to end on 10 January 2029.
A perpetual licence entitlement does not make the product permanently supported. It permits continued use of the purchased version under the applicable terms, while updates, connected services and technical support follow Microsoft’s lifecycle.
Client-device clarity
Mac and non-Windows client access
This is not software for installation on a Mac. It is an access entitlement installed on the Windows Server RDS licence server. A Mac may be used as an RDS client when the organisation’s Windows Server RDS environment and client application support it.
Licensing for applications delivered through RDS—such as Microsoft Office—remains separate and may apply to each accessing device or user under that application’s terms.

Is this Windows Server software?
No. An RDS User CAL is an access right. It does not install or activate Windows Server Standard or Datacenter.
Do I also need a normal Windows Server CAL?
Yes. Microsoft classifies the Windows Server CAL as the base access licence and the RDS CAL as an additional licence for Remote Desktop Services functionality.
Does one User CAL cover several devices?
Yes. One CAL is assigned to one named user, who may access the licensed RDS environment from supported devices. It does not license several people.
Can I use this with Windows Server 2022 or 2025?
Not as the RDS CAL for a 2022 or 2025 Session Host. Choose an RDS CAL version that matches or is newer than the Session Host.
Can I use Per User licensing in a workgroup?
No. Microsoft’s RDS guidance requires Per Device licensing for a workgroup deployment.
